Influence of mixture composition on the properties of foamed concrete
Materials Today: Proceedings, 2021Abstract Foamed concrete is a revolutionary and an adaptable construction material, which consists of cement and fine aggregate mixed with air bubbles to a minimum of 20%. Slender sections can be designed by the use of these foamed concrete blocks, which are light in weight as well as with densities less than 1800 Kg/m3.

Mechanical Properties of Engineered Cementitious Composites Mixture
Applied Mechanics and Materials, 2014The aim of the research is to develop engineered cementitious composite mixtures satisfying the self-compacting concrete requirements and to evaluate the hardened properties of self-compacted ECC mixtures. To enhance the concrete performance, PVA is used. The PVA improved some characteristics and properties of the concrete.
